MT-2 (Melanotan-2) is a synthetic research peptide studied extensively in melanocortin system and pigmentation-related research models.
Compared with other melanocortin peptides, MT-2 is often referenced in broader signaling pathway studies, including those involving skin pigmentation, cellular response, and systemic signaling research.

In laboratory environments, MT-2 is commonly selected for comparative research where melanocortin receptor activity and pigmentation responses are observed.
